The following vulnerability was published[0] for HTTP-Tiny:

  CVE ID:  CVE-2026-7010
  Distribution:  HTTP-Tiny
  Versions:  before 0.093

  MetaCPAN:  https://metacpan.org/dist/HTTP-Tiny
  VCS Repo:  https://github.com/Perl-Toolchain-Gang/HTTP-Tiny

  HTTP::Tiny versions before 0.093 for Perl do not validate CRLF in HTTP
  request lines or control field header values.
  
  The unvalidated inputs are the method and URI in the request line, the
  URL host that becomes the `Host:` header, and HTTP/1.1 control data
  field values.
  
  An attacker who controls one of these inputs, for example a user
  supplied URL passed to a webhook or URL fetch endpoint, can inject
  additional headers and smuggle requests to the upstream server.

This CPAN module is shipped in both libhttp-tiny-perl and perl. The
libhttp-tiny-perl package was already fixed for sid + forky in version
0.092-2. The issue is marked as no-dsa in the security tracker [1].

Changes:
 perl (5.40.1-8) unstable; urgency=medium
 .
   * [SECURITY] backport various fixes from upstream:
     + CVE-2025-15649: header parsing in IO::Uncompress::Unzip.
         (Closes: #1138863)
     + CVE-2026-7010:  CRLF-validation in HTTP::Tiny.
         (Closes: #1138858)
     + CVE-2026-8376:  Buffer overflow in Perl_study_chunk.
         (Closes: #1137345)
     + CVE-2026-48959: CPU exhaustion in IO::Uncompress::Unzip.
         (Closes: #1138856)
     + CVE-2026-48961: crash in zipdetails.
         (Closes: #1138855)
     + CVE-2026-48962: code execution in IO-Compress via output globs.
         (Closes: #1138854)
     + buffer overflows in pack().
         (Closes: #1138905)
     + buffer overflow in Storable.
         (Closes: #1138906)
